Head-on collision between 2 two-wheelers injures three youth on Pollachi-Palakkad Road

Youth rides recklessly on a one-way causing a two-wheeler collision in the Pollachi-Palakkad Road – 3 severely injured


Coimbatore: Manikandan (24) who lives in the Ganesha Temple Road area in Pollachi is employed at a private company.

While on his way to work on his two-wheeler, on the Pollachi-Palakkad Road, Manikandan collided head-on with a two-wheeler near the Pollachi Municipal Office which was a one-way road.



Manikandan, Karthik (22) from Kumaran Nagar and Srinivasan (22) the pillion rider, were all thrown off their respective vehicles following the collision.



Manikandan’s vehicle, which was also off-balance, ended up getting stuck under the wheel of the bus that was behind his two-wheeler.

Bystanders rushed to the aid of the injured and all three men were rescued and rushed to two different hospitals. Manikandan, who was critically injured was sent to the Coimbatore Government Hospital, while the other two were sent to the Pollachi Government Hospital to get treated for their injuries.

Manikandan's relative Karuppusamy lodged a complaint regarding the accident. The police are interrogating Karthik who is reportedly the cause for the accident due to carelessly riding his two-wheeler on a one-way road.
